YEREVAN, DECEMBER 5, ARMENPRESS. Russian President Vladimir Putin has ordered a ceasefire in Ukraine from 12:00 on January 6 to midnight on January 7, ARMENPRESS reports, the order was published on the Kremlin's official website.

"Taking into account the request of His Holiness Patriarch Kirill, I instruct the Minister of Defense of the Russian Federation to establish a ceasefire regime from 12:00 on January 6, 2023 to 00:00 on January 7, 2023 along the entire line of contact in Ukraine.

Based on the fact that a large number of Orthodox citizens live in the areas of hostilities, we call on the Ukrainian side to declare a ceasefire regime and give them the opportunity to participate in the candlelight vigil, as well as the liturgy on the day of Christ's birth," reads the order.
